  • Patent number: 8647553
    Abstract: In a process of producing a stretch sheet, a strip-shaped laminate sheet 10A having an elastically stretchable elastic layer 1 and substantially inelastic, inelastic fiber layers 2 and 3 partially joined to each other at bonds 4 or a strip-shaped fibrous sheet containing an elastic component and a substantially inelastic component and having embossed regions formed by embossing in parts is stretched in directions starting from the bonds 4 or the embossed regions to obtain a stretch sheet 10. The stretch sheet has raised ridges and recessed grooves extending in the direction perpendicular to the stretch direction, and the bonds 4 or the embossed regions are present in the ridges.

  • Publication number: 20130341112
    Abstract: A driving unit includes a stator, a housing including a tubular section to accommodate the stator, a cover coupled to the housing to block an upper opening of the tubular section, and a bent wire rod defined by a wire to press the stator against the tubular section, the bent wire rod being arranged between a top surface of the stator and a rear surface of the cover while being compressingly deformed along an axis of the stator. The bent wire rod has an annular or substantially annular shape with an opened portion when seen along the axis, and includes projections projecting upward along the axis and depressions projecting downward along the axis being arranged alternately and successively. An elastic force from the bent wire rod causes the stator to receive a downward force along the axis. The stator is pressed against the tubular section to hold the stator in the housing.

  • Patent number: 8041337
    Abstract: When a service providing server receives, from a mobile phone or the like owned by a user, a request to modify a parameter defining the performance of a control device provided in an automobile, the service providing server transmits a requested modification command to the control device. The control device modifies the parameter thereof in accordance with the modification command received from the service providing server. Further, the service providing server records a history of the modification command having been transmitted on a user-by-user basis, and settles an account of the user every predetermined period of time, by requesting the user to pay a fee for the modification. Thus, a service provider is able to charge the user for modifying various parameters defining performance of the control device.

  • Patent number: 8016951
    Abstract: An object of the present invention is to provide a grain-oriented electrical steel sheet with low core loss and low magnetostriction and a method for producing the same. The grain-oriented electrical steel sheet is excellent in reduced core loss and magnetostriction while under a high flux density of 1.9 T, comprises a refined magnetic domain comprising a laser irradiated portion which has melted and resolidified to form a solidified layer, wherein the thickness of the solidified layer is 4 ?m or less. The grain-oriented electrical steel sheet may further comprise a laser irradiated portion where a surface roughness Rz is small and a cross section viewed from a transverse direction has a concave portion having a width of 200 ?m or less and a depth of 10 ?m or less for further improvement.
